Income Tax Rule Changes In January: Deadline For Filing Belated ITR Extended; Know Penalty, How To File Online

Income Tax Return (ITR): In a major good news to tax filers, the Income Tax department has extended the deadline for filing belated or revised returns of income to January 15, 2024. The main deadline to file ITR forms to claim refunds is generally July 31st every year, however, a window is open for late tax filers or revised ITR filing till the end of the year, which is extended in 2025.

The IT department said, "CBDT extends the last date for furnishing Belated/ Revised return of income for AY 2024-25 in the case of Resident Individuals from 31st December 2024 to 15th January 2025."

What is Belated Income Tax Return Filing?

As per the ClearTax report, a belated return is a return filed after the deadline i.e. 31st July of the assessment year but before 31st December of the assessment year. While late filing has consequences, it's still better than facing potential penalties for non-compliance.

Late Fee On Belated ITR:

However, filing a belated ITR comes at a cost. Belated income tax return attracts interest under sections 234A, 234B and 234C, while there is also a late fee levied under Section 234F while filing late.

Currently, there is a late fee of Rs 1,000 on gross total income up to Rs 5 lakh for belated filing. The penalty is higher to Rs 5,000 for more than Rs 5 lakh gross total income in late filing.

Also, the ClearTax report highlighted that Deductions/ Exemptions Disallowed: Deductions/ exemptions u/s 10A, 10B, 80-IA, 80-IB, 80-IC, 80-ID and 80-IE shall not be available if you delay ITR filing. These tax-saving benefits are allowed only if the ITR is filed before the original deadline.

How To File Belated Income Tax Returns Online?

As per the Income Tax guidelines, ​​the Finance Act 2022, has inserted subsection (8A) in section 139 to enable the filing of an updated return. The section provides that an updated return can be filed by any person irrespective of the fact whether such person has already filed the original, belated or revised return for the relevant assessment year or not (subject to certain conditions). An updated return can be filed at any time within 24 months from the end of the relevant assessment year.

You can file and submit your ITR through the following methods:

- Online Mode - through e-filing portal

- Offline Mode - through Offline Utility

How To File ITR Online?

Step 1: Log in to the e-Filing portal using your user ID and password.

Step 2: On your Dashboard, click e-File > Income Tax Returns > File Income Tax Return.

Step 3: Select Assessment Year as 2024-25 and Mode of filling as Online, then click Continue

Step 4: In case you have already filled the Income Tax Return and it is pending submission, click Resume Filing. In case you wish to discard the saved return and start preparing the return afresh, click Start New Filing.

Step 5: Select Status as applicable to you and click Continue to proceed further.

Step 6: You have two options to select the type of Income Tax Return:

- If you know which ITR to file, select the ITR form; else

- If you are not sure which ITR to file, you may select Help me decide which ITR Form to file and click Proceed. Here the system helps you determine the correct ITR, then you can proceed with filing your ITR.

Step 7: Once you have selected the ITR applicable to you, note the list of documents needed and click Let's Get Started.

Step 8: Select the checkbox applicable to you regarding the reason for filing ITR and click Continue.

Step 9: For AY 2024-25 New Tax Regime is the default Tax Regime. Option "No" will be Auto Selected. If you want to opt out of New Tax Regime Select "Yes" in the Personal Information Section.

Review your pre-filled data and edit it if necessary. Enter the remaining/additional data (if required). Click Confirm at the end of each section.

Step 10: Enter/ Edit your income and total deductions details in the different sections. After completing and confirming all the sections of the form, click Proceed.

Step 11: If you click on Pay Now, you will be redirected to the e-pay Tax service. Click Continue.

Step 12: After successful payment through the e-Filing portal, a success message is displayed. Click Back to Return Filing to complete the filing of ITR.

Step 13: Click Preview Return.

Step 14: On the Preview and Submit Your Return page, select the declaration checkbox and click Proceed to Preview.

Step 15: Preview your return and click Proceed to Validation.

Step 16: Once validated, on your Preview and Submit your Return page, click Proceed to Verification.

Step 17: On the Complete your Verification page, select your preferred option and click Continue.

Step 18: On the e-Verify page, select the option through which you want to e-Verify the return and click Continue.

Once you e-verify your return, a success message is displayed along with the Transaction ID and Acknowledgement Number. You will also receive a confirmation message on your mobile number and email ID registered on the e-filing portal, as per the IT department.
